Core Tip |
We investigated the significance of c-Jun N-terminal kinase (JNK) and its interaction with protein kinase B (AKT) in the HER2 signaling with respect to metastatic potential of HER2-positive gastric cancer (GC). In clinical GC samples, we found positive relation-ships between HER2, JNK and AKT. Inhibition studies using HER2-positive SNU-216 and NCI-N87 GC cell lines demonstrated that positive crosstalk exists between HER2 and JNK, and that JNK is a downstream signaling molecule of AKT. In addition, JNK and AKT increased EMT and co-operatively contributed to the metastatic potential of HER2-positive GC cell lines. Thus, HER2 signaling contributes to GC metastasis through acti-vation of AKT/JNK/EMT pathway.
